A basketball player who achieved significant success at the collegiate level. Played for the University of California, Los Angeles (UCLA) and contributed to the team's performance in the NCAA tournament. In 2021, led the Bruins to the Final Four, showcasing exceptional skills and leadership on the court. Transitioned to professional basketball after college, entering the NBA draft in 2023 and subsequently signed with the Miami Heat. His playing style is characterized by versatility and strong scoring ability.
